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Hythe (Essex) to Kempton Park start from £47.40 one way, or £47.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Hythe (Essex) to Kempton Park are available for £51.40 one way, or £76.10 return

Amenity Overview at Hythe (Essex)

Hythe (Essex) station is equipped with essential facilities that make your transit as smooth as possible. While there is no staffed ticket office, passengers can comfortably purchase or collect pre-booked tickets at accessible ticket machines. The station takes pride in its commitment to inclusivity, featuring step-free access to its platforms via the level crossing on Hythe Station Road. Passenger assistance is available, further ensuring a comfortable and hassle-free journey for everyone. Although it lacks amenities like shops and refreshment facilities, the focus at Hythe is on straightforward travel, with clear customer information boards and help points available to guide you during your visit.

Facilities at Kempton Park Station

While Kempton Park might surprise you with its quaintness, it doesn't fall short of basic facilities. You won't find a ticket office here, but there are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ting tickets. This is perfect for those who prefer the flexibility of buying tickets online. Accessibility is a key factor at Kempton Park, with ticket machines supporting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Should you need assistance, use the help points located within the station, where staff are happy to assist via help lines. Keep in mind there are no wa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ment facilities, so it's best to plan ahead if you need any of these services.
